About 11 Bathurst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

11 Bathurst Road is a mid-terrace house in Norwich (NR2 2PP). It has a recorded floor area of 55 m² (around 592 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. At 55 m² this is the 10th smallest of 20 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 24–212 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(January 2019) shows a C (score 71). The rating has held steady at C across 5 certificates since January 2009.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and lighting went from Good to Very Good.

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 89% of similar EPCs).
